Foundation Slab Construction in Greenville, SC
Foundation slab construction involves creating a solid, level concrete base that supports the structure of a building or addition. This service is commonly requested for new home construction, garage foundations, basement floors, or additions to existing properties. Homeowners typically want to understand the importance of a properly constructed slab for stability and durability, as well as the factors that influence the choice of slab design, such as soil conditions and load requirements.
Before requesting foundation slab construction, property owners often seek information about the preparation process, including site grading and soil assessment, as well as the materials used and the expected longevity of the foundation. Understanding the scope of work involved, potential costs, and how the foundation integrates with overall building plans helps ensure the project meets the property's needs and provides a strong, reliable base for years to come.

Foundation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require foundation slab construction? Foundation slabs are commonly used for residential homes, garages, sheds, and small commercial buildings in Greenville and surrounding areas.
How do I know if a foundation slab is suitable for my property? Factors like soil type, property size, and building plans influence whether a slab foundation is appropriate for a specific site.
What are the benefits of choosing a slab foundation? Slabs offer a cost-effective, quick installation option that provides a stable base for many types of structures.
What should property owners consider before starting a foundation slab project? Proper site preparation, soil testing, and understanding local building codes are important for a successful installation.
